Output 263264def6fe9e8158de8f43d1b18b6bb7b6288f5a3a25214ff27dcaadad98cc:1

value
44108072
script pubkey
OP_0 OP_PUSHBYTES_20 973b92b8b51f25c4b5e6af594d568dc63a99cd79
address
bc1qjuae9w94rujufd0x4av5645dccafnntexdpduh
transaction
263264def6fe9e8158de8f43d1b18b6bb7b6288f5a3a25214ff27dcaadad98cc
spent
true